Parents Page - Let us introduce you to a very unique summer camping experience for girls and boys ages 8 thru 14 with a special leadership program for seniors.  Here is a camp small enough to give the camper the utmost of individual attention along with a real feeling of belonging.  Established in 1964, Camp Woodsmoke's staff of 28 lends an atmosphere of togetherness and care to their 45 campers.

Our staff is a professional one dedicated to concern and consideration.  The camp holds accreditations from:

American Camp Association

American Camp Archery Association

American National Red Cross

New York State Health Department

 

Live-in campers enroll for either a three-week stay or a five-week stay.  Our live-in campers areArrivals a Camp Woodsmoke boathouse limited to 45 campers.  This number provides the setting for our main objective of "Individual Attention and Concern."  Campers live in Adirondack log cabins or tents - each well supervised.  Hot showers and flush toilets are available to all.  The food is plentiful and wholesome.  Food preparation is under the direction of an experienced dietitian.  The total experience of being a "live-in" camper combines an active day, good food, adequate rest, and traditional camp-family evenings to evolve a happy and adjusted child.
